RMT 伺服器初始化指令碼選項
安裝 RMT 伺服器後,需要初始化伺服器。預設情況下,執行初始化指令碼時必須包含的唯一必需標幟是 --accepteula
。其他選項使您可以根據環境和企業的安全要求彈性地自訂安裝。
必要。
表示您已閱讀並接受使用者授權合約 (EULA) 的條款。
-a <username>
可選。
將提供的使用者名稱新增到適當的分組,而不是執行初始化指令碼的使用者。這讓使用者可以存取分組所擁有的資源。這不同於執行身分使用者帳戶。
預設值:執行初始化指令碼的使用者
-f
可選。
略過警告訊息或分佈版本檢查。
-h | -?
可選。
顯示指令碼的說明文字。
-q
可選。
安靜,抑制除了錯誤和警告之外的輸出。
--debug
可選。
出於偵錯目的,在執行時印出每個命令。產生大量輸出。
--default-group=<value>
版本:在版本 2023.1.0 中新增。
可選。
允許授權存取 Tableau RMT 代理程式分組的名稱。如果指定,則
--unprivileged-user
也必須指定。---disable-account-creation
版本:在版本 2023.1.0 中新增。
可選。
不存在的帳戶/分組將不會被建立。如果指定,則還必須指定
--unprivileged-user
參數和--default-group
和/或其他--rmt-<...>-group
參數的組合。這些參數引用的使用者 ID 和分組必須已經存在。--rmt-authorized-group=<value>
版本:在版本 2023.1.0 中新增。
可選。
擁有安裝基礎安裝目錄和
install_dir/prerequisites
資料夾的分組名稱。如果指定,則--unprivileged-user
也必須指定。預設值:「
rmtmasterapp
」或--default-group
值- --rmt-config-group=<value>
版本:在版本 2023.1.0 中新增。
可選。
擁有
install_dir/master/config
目錄的分組名稱。如果指定,則--unprivileged-user
也必須指定。預設值:「
rmtmasterconfig
」或--default-group
值- --rmt-logs-group=<value>
版本:在版本 2023.1.0 中新增。
可選。
擁有
install_dir/master/logs
目錄的分組名稱。如果指定,則--unprivileged-user
也必須指定。預設值:「
rmtmasterlogs
」或--default-group
值- --rmt-openssl-group=<value>
版本:在版本 2023.1.0 中新增。
可選。
擁有
install_dir/prerequisites/openssl
目錄的分組名稱。預設值:「
rmtopenssl
」或--default-group
值- --rmt-postgres-app-group=<value>
版本:在版本 2023.1.0 中新增。
可選。
擁有
install_dir/prerequisites/postgresql13
目錄的分組名稱。預設值:「
rmtpostgresapp
」或--default-group
值- --rmt-postgres-data-group=<value>
版本:在版本 2023.1.0 中新增。
可選。
擁有 install_dir/master/logs 目錄的分組名稱。如果指定,則
--unprivileged-user
也必須指定。預設值:「
rmtmasterlogs
」或--default-group
值- --rmt-rabbitmq-app-group=<value>
版本:在版本 2023.1.0 中新增。
可選。
擁有
install_dir/prerequisites/rabbitmq
目錄的分組名稱。預設值:「
rmtrabbitmqapp
」或--default-group
值- --rmt-rabbitmq-data-group=<value>
版本:在版本 2023.1.0 中新增。
可選。
擁有
install_dir/data/rabbitmq
目錄的分組名稱。預設值:「
rmtrabbitmqdata
」或--default-group
值- --unprivileged-user=<value>
版本:在版本 2023.1.0 中新增。
可選。
執行 Tableau RMT Master 的非特權使用者帳戶名稱。初始化 RMT 後無法變更帳戶。
預設值:「
tabrmt-master
」
--accepteula